Instructions
Now that weโve gathered our ingredients, letโs get started on these delicious bars:
1. Preheat Your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350ยฐF (175ยฐC). This ensures that your bars bake evenly, so you get that perfect chewy texture.
2. Prepare the Pan: Grease a 9ร13-inch baking pan with butter or line it with parchment paper. This will make it easier to remove the bars once theyโve baked.
3. Mix the Base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the butter and brown sugar. Beat them together until light and fluffy. Add in the eggs and vanilla extract, then mix until well combined. Finally, stir in the flour and baking powder, mixing until just combined.
4. Press the Mixture into the Pan: Spread the dough evenly into the prepared baking pan. Use a spatula to press it down into an even layer, making sure the base is packed tightly.
5. Bake the Base: Bake for about 20-25 minutes, or until the base is lightly golden and firm to the touch. You donโt want it to be too soft, but it should be just set so that it can hold the gooey caramel topping.
6. Prepare the Caramel Topping: While the base is baking, melt the caramel in a saucepan over low heat. Stir constantly to prevent burning. Once melted, pour the caramel evenly over the baked base. Return the pan to the oven and bake for an additional 10 minutes to allow the caramel to set.
7. Cool and Slice: Allow the bars to cool completely before slicing into squares. The caramel needs time to firm up, so donโt rush it!

Additional Tips
Here are some tips to make sure these bars turn out perfectly:
Donโt Overbake the Base: Keep an eye on the base as it bakes. If you overbake it, it can become too dry, and we want it to stay soft and chewy.
Use Homemade Caramel: If you have the time, making your own caramel sauce can take these bars to a whole new level. The homemade stuff is richer and more flavorful than store-bought.
Storage: Store these bars in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 4-5 days. Theyโll stay gooey and delicious for days!
Freeze for Later: These bars freeze beautifully! Just let them cool completely, then w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and store in a freezer-safe bag for up to 3 months. When youโre ready to eat them, thaw overnight at room temperature.
FAQ Section
Q1: Can I use store-bought caramel sauce?
A1: Absolutely! Store-bought caramel sauce works just fine, but homemade caramel can add a richer, more complex flavor.
Q2: Can I use a different type of sugar?
A2: You can use white granulated sugar instead of brown sugar, but it will change the flavor slightly. Brown sugar gives these bars their signature rich caramel flavor.
Q3: Can I add nuts to the bars?
A3: Yes! Chopped nuts, like pecans or walnuts, would be a delicious addition to these bars. Simply fold them into the batter before baking.
Q4: How do I store leftover bars?
A4: Store leftovers in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 4-5 days. For longer storage, refrigerate them for up to a week.
Q5: Can I double the recipe?
A5: Yes, if you need a larger batch, simply double the ingredients and use a bigger baking pan. Just be sure to adjust the baking time accordingly.
Q6: Can I make these bars gluten-free?
A6: You can substitute the regular flour for a gluten-free flour blend to make these bars gluten-free. Just make sure the caramel sauce is also gluten-free if youโre using store-bought.
Q7: Can I make the caramel topping ahead of time?
A7: Yes! You can make the caramel ahead of time and store it in the fridge. Just reheat it gently before pouring it over the bars.
Q8: How do I prevent the caramel from hardening too much?
A8: If your caramel hardens too much while cooling, you can gently reheat it until it becomes soft and pourable again.
Q9: How do I know when the base is done?
A9: The base should be golden around the edges and firm to the touch in the center. Itโll firm up more as it cools.
Q10: Can I use a different type of pan?
A10: You can use a different size pan, but youโll need to adjust the baking time based on the thickness of the batter. Make sure itโs evenly spread out in the pan.

PrintOoey Gooey Caramel Butter Bars
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 35 minutes
- Total Time: 50 minutes
- Yield: 12โ16 bars 1x
- Category: Dessert
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
Ooey Gooey Caramel Butter Bars are decadent, rich, and indulgent with a buttery, melt-in-your-mouth shortbread base, a luscious caramel filling, and a delightful crunchy topping. Perfect for a sweet treat!
Ingredients
- 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1 large egg
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up caramel sauce (store-bought or homemade)
- 1/2 cup sweetened condensed milk
- 1 cup chopped pecans or walnuts (optional)
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350ยฐF (175ยฐC). Grease a 9ร9-inch baking pan or line it with parchment paper.
- In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t.
- In a large bowl, cream together the butter and sugar until light and fluffy.
- Add the egg and vanilla extract to the butter mixture and mix until combined.
- Gradually add the dry ingredients to the butter mixture, mixing until the dough comes together.
- Press the dough evenly into the prepared pan to form the base of the bars.
- Bake the base for 15-20 minutes, or until lightly golden around the edges.
- While the base is baking, prepare the caramel filling. In a small saucepan, combine the caramel sauce and sweetened condensed milk. Heat over low heat, stirring until smooth and combined.
- Once the base has finished baking, remove it from the oven and pour the caramel mixture over the warm base.
- Sprinkle chopped pecans or walnuts on top (if using). Return the pan to the oven and bake for an additional 15-20 minutes, or until the caramel is set and the edges are golden.
- Allow the bars to cool completely before cutting into squares. Serve and enjoy!
Notes
- If you want to make these bars extra rich, top with a little bit of sea salt before baking.
- For a thicker caramel filling, add more caramel sauce or sweetened condensed milk to taste.
- Store these bars in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 5 days.
